About Commercial Real Estate Law in Marmande, France

Commercial real estate in Marmande, France refers to properties used for business purposes, such as retail stores, office buildings, and industrial spaces. Legal aspects of commercial real estate involve complex regulations, contracts, and transactions that require expertise to navigate.

Frequently Asked Questions

1. What are the key steps involved in buying commercial real estate in Marmande, France?

The key steps in buying commercial real estate include identifying properties, conducting due diligence, negotiating terms, drafting contracts, obtaining financing, and completing the transaction through a notary.

8. What are the rights and responsibilities of landlords and tenants in commercial lease agreements in Marmande, France?

Landlords and tenants in commercial lease agreements have rights and responsibilities related to rent payments, property maintenance, lease renewals, repairs, renovations, subleasing, and dispute resolution that should be outlined in the lease contract.
